The ingredients needed to make Rustic Spaghetti with Prawns & Chili:
  1. Make ready 1 tbsp olive oil
  2. Get 200 g spaghetti
  3. Get 2 cloves garlic, chopped
  4. Make ready 1 red chili, deseeded if wished, and chopped
  5. Make ready 200 g (1/2 tin) tomatoes, chopped
  6. Take 1 tsp sugar
  7. Make ready 100 ml dry white wine
  8. Prepare Juice of 1/2 lime
  9. Take 200 g cooked prawns, defrosted
  10. Prepare 1 tbsp fresh coriander, chopped
  11. Prepare Salt
  12. Get Knob butter

Steps to make Rustic Spaghetti with Prawns & Chili:
  1. Get a pan of salted water on the boil. Cook the spaghetti according to instructions for sufficient time to reach al dente by step 5 below. Then drain off the water through a colander. Add the butter and swirl.
  2. Heat the olive oil in a frying pan to a medium-high heat. Add the garlic and fry, gently stirring, for 1 minute.
  3. Add the chili and continue to fry and gently stir for 1 minute.
  4. Stir in the tomatoes, sugar and white wine and cook for a further 2 minutes, continue to gently stir.
  5. Stir in the coriander and lime juice. Then immediately add the prawns and continue to stir for about 90 seconds, until the prawns are heated. Remember that they are already cooked, so you only need to heat them through.
  6. Add the drained pasta, stir thoroughly to coat the pasta with a little sauce and serve immediately onto warmed plates/pasta dishes.
